Building Depth with Smart Layering
Base tones anchor the miniature. Thin glazes then add warmth and subtle luminance. Research shows consistent opacity creates reliable glow under LEDs.
Capturing Light with Edge Work
Dry brushing brightens raised details. Soft airbrush mist simulates reflected radiance. Practice maintains control and keeps surfaces smooth.
Sharp highlights right before photos amplify the effect. One line takeaway: build glow through thin layers and crisp edge accents.
